--

Okay, so I've had some painful experiences in roleplaying before. Painful as in "Painfully Bad Roleplaying Standards". I don't want to repeat that here, especially since I planned to start anew here from Myspace, (which was full of said experiences,) so let me just get this down.

Now, Don't think just because I'm putting up rules means that I'm one of those really snobby, uptight guys who will turn their noses up at anyone who even looks the slightest bit inexperienced or what have you. I'm putting these up so that we can have a GOOD roleplay. So that we can ALL have fun together AND make sense and be fair at the same time. Don't feel shy at all about RP'ing with me.
(heck, if anyone, I should be the one feeling sorta shy about it. >.>;) So, Just take a look at these and try to follow them if you wanna RP with me.


Alright, let's see here.


  • 1: Please, No one liners if you can help it.
    I try to avoid doing these as much as possible. I put as much detail as I can into my posts, if I don't I most likely am experiencing writers block. Now I'll accept script format, but I would prefer story format because it allows much more detail. Also, Please, PLEASE try to use proper grammar. We're not RP'ing over cell phones. (at least most of us aren't.) There should  be no reason that you use numbers and abbreviations in place of regular words in a roleplay. To me, A roleplay is like a story that I would like to read. Tell me. Would you want to pick up a book and read it if everyone talked in chat speak? Here's a quick example of Do's and Don'ts.

Don't:
Sonic: i leik chlidawgs, lulz *gobles 10235t343830850 hcildiogs** *burqs lowdly adn maeks a durr faec*

Do:
Sonic: I like Chili dogs, haha. *takes a mouthful of his chili dog, and swallows.* Mm-*burps* Oh, excuse me.

Preferred:

Sonic gave his friend an amused grin. "I like Chili dogs." He assured with a hearty laugh. He took a mouthful of his chilidog, munching happily on it for a few moments before swallowing. "Mmm-" He suddenly let out a loud burp. With a sheepish grin, he scratched the back of his head. "Oh, Excuse me."

That's an example for grammar, mainly. Even I couldn't understand what I wrote in the don't. Here's another example, this time for descriptiveness.


Don't:
Smash: Spirit Blast.

Do:
Smash: Spirit Blast! *throws a punch towards so&so in slow motion, but then breaks out into a high speed seconds before impact, causing a bright flash and powerful knock-back if it hit.*

Preferred:
Smash concentrated most of his energy into his next attack, and threw a punch towards Mr. Target's face. He began moving in slow motion, glowing brightly as he was leaving a trail of afterimages. Suddenly he broke out into his normal speed and delivered the blow. A bright flash would occur, blowing the target back if it were successful. "That's...what I call a Spirit Blast."

You see how much better informed people can be if you just describe what it is you're doing? It's not that hard, really.
When RP'ing, it's pretty common to see people writing in Script format. (Character: Such and such.) It's not very widely liked among the more descriptive RP'ers, but it's quicker and easier. It's perfectly fine to use script format. However, like I said earlier, I'd prefer that you use story format. (So&So looked at the camera. "This is an example." He said.) It's easier to read it aloud, especially since if you read script format aloud, it almost sounds like nonsense. Try that sometime and ask yourself it that sounded normal.
And before I forget. Don't use smilies. Ever.

Most of this can be excused if it's just a random and silly RP that wasn't meant to be taken seriously.

  • 7: And last but Oh so very far from the least, there's the God Modding.
    There are several different ways to godmod. We could even break this down into pieces and go over them one by one.

    First, lets go over the Auto hits. Auto hits are when you say that your attack hits dead on before you can let anyone else do anything about it. Of course, this also applies for non violent situations as well, but it's basically when you do something that should have a chance of failing, and force it to succeed. Whether it's affecting another character or a plot device that should go through the consent of the one in charge first. This also works in the other way around, where you avoid every attack that comes across you. You can dodge/block, yes, but you shouldn't be able to avoid getting hurt at all. Especially when there are some things that just can't be blocked or dodged by regular means. Doing this can disrupt an RP slightly, that is, if someone catches it. It's also very unfair in battle. This could get you disqualified if it's a contest. But, if no one calls the auto hitting to attention, it could range from making things unfair to making the entire RP collapse in the worst case scenario. (Which HAS happened before, mind you.)


    Play fairly. Make things believable. Imagine if you yourself were in the situation, think about what is actually possible, not what you want to be possible.



    Next, we have the powers. Now, you may say Each character to his/her own, but we need to have some standards! We can't have a guy show up with chaos powers, 6-7 elemental powers, super speed and strength, AND telepathy. You're cramming way too much into one character. And that makes them what is known as a Mary/Marty Stu. And NO one likes those. There are other people you know, who can do stuff. You don't have to be like "OMG there's no one here with fire powers! I have to give him fire powers to fill in that empty spot! No one's psychic either!? He has to be psychic so there won't be any lake of PSI! And he NEEDS Teleportation!" How about you just have your character rely on their wits for once? With all of these various powers crammed into one person, now everything's a one man job. No matter how many times a character will tell someone else to get up and do something to help, they won't because they don't get a chance to with the way these guys are running the joint. Not only will these powers provoke spotlight hogging, but it could also disrupt an RP badly. Suppose there was supposed to be a problem, or just a job that needs to be done, and normally it would take 3 people to do in 2 hours. There are several steps to take, and it takes up an entire chapter of the RP. Also take into account that along the way, they discover a useful tidbit of information or an item that would help them later. Now before you get to work, Marty comes along and uses telepathy to solve the problem and teleports them all to wherever they needed to be next. What was once supposed to take two hours with 3 men took less than 2 minutes with 1 man. Skipping over
    everything. By being too hasty, it's possible that they either ruined the entire RP or doomed them all instead of saving them.
    There's also the problems with using powers in battles. Somewhat like autohitting, these powers can make the battles unfair. And sometimes autohitting is combined with this, making it even worse. Once again, be fair. Be realistic. Let others get a chance (seeing how this applies to more than just my RP's). Your powers don't make you the best. Your character can act like it, but that doesn't make it true. Cut out the excessive powers, and don't rush things.
